The annual growth in gross national income per capita in Kenya currently stands at 2.8%, marking a decrease of 0.3% (-9.6%) compared to 2023.

Kenya GNI per capita growth between 1965 and 2024
Period | Value | Change |
---|---|---|
2024 | 2.8% | -0.3% |
2023 | 3.1% | +1.1% |
2022 | 2% | -3.4% |
2021 | 5.4% | +6.1% |
2020 | -0.7% | -4.4% |
2019 | 3.8% | -0.3% |
2018 | 4.1% | +2.8% |
2017 | 1.3% | -10.8% |
2016 | 12.1% | +6.2% |
2015 | 5.9% | +2% |
2014 | 3.9% | +3.2% |
2013 | 0.8% | -2.8% |
2012 | 3.5% | +2.3% |
2011 | 1.3% | -2.4% |
2010 | 3.7% | +11.2% |
2009 | -7.5% | -5.2% |
2008 | -2.4% | -4.8% |
2007 | 2.4% | -2.4% |
2006 | 4.8% | +1.5% |
2005 | 3.3% | +1.5% |
2004 | 1.8% | +3.9% |
2003 | -2.1% | -0.9% |
2002 | -1.2% | -4.6% |
2001 | 3.4% | +8.7% |
2000 | -5.3% | -4.7% |
1999 | -0.6% | -3.1% |
1998 | 2.5% | +2.5% |
1997 | -0% | -2.4% |
1996 | 2.4% | +4.6% |
1995 | -2.3% | -3.5% |
1994 | 1.2% | +2.5% |
1993 | -1.4% | +1.4% |
1992 | -2.8% | -4% |
1991 | 1.3% | +3.3% |
1990 | -2% | -2.5% |
1989 | 0.5% | -2% |
1988 | 2.5% | -0.2% |
1987 | 2.7% | -1.7% |
1986 | 4.4% | +4.4% |
1985 | -0.1% | +3.5% |
1984 | -3.6% | -2.9% |
1983 | -0.6% | +5.5% |
1982 | -6.1% | -6.9% |
1981 | 0.8% | -2.4% |
1980 | 3.2% | -2% |
1979 | 5.2% | +11.3% |
1978 | -6.1% | -17.9% |
1977 | 11.9% | +9.6% |
1976 | 2.3% | +3.7% |
1975 | -1.4% | +2.8% |
1974 | -4.1% | -3.1% |
1973 | -1% | -17.5% |
1972 | 16.6% | +2.8% |
1971 | 13.7% | +20.9% |
1970 | -7.2% | -12.2% |
1969 | 5% | +0.9% |
1968 | 4.1% | +5.8% |
1967 | -1.7% | -11.8% |
1966 | 10.1% | +13% |
1965 | -3% |
